The Department of Juvenile Justice (Department) is seeking proposals in the Central Region (http://www.djj.state.fl.us/docs/about-us/circ_region-key_map.pdf?sfvrsn=0) from community, faith-based, not-for-profit organizations, LLC, and/or divisions of local government by County to address the issues facing youth at risk of delinquency between the ages of five and seventeen (17). The Department seeks the implementation and delivery of innovative programs to address juvenile delinquency prevention and intervention efforts throughout the State of Florida that include, but are not limited to: mentoring; after-school programming; tutoring; academic assistance; life skills training; job internships; learning to live violence-free; family engagement; recreational programs for girls and boys; substance abuse intervention; educational enhancement; and other services that will support prevention and intervention of youth from the juvenile justice system. The Respondent shall indicate the extent to which they will focus on maintaining and strengthening the family as a whole so that children may remain in their homes and communities. The proposed Program should address how the Program will engage and work with parents, families, caregivers and other key support networks.
